Sec. 302.6. "Quarantine", for purposes of IC 16-41-9, means the physical separation, including confinement or restriction of movement, of an individual or a group of individuals who have been exposed to a serious communicable disease (as described in IC 16-18-2-327.5 and 410 IAC 1-2.3-47), during the disease's period of communicability, in order to prevent or limit the transmission of the disease to an uninfected individual.
